Late tomorrow the US House will vote on the Democratic discharge petition to force the FBI to release the unredacted Epstein files to congressional committees, promising release to the public. GOP Representative Thomas Massey is predicting that there will be at least 100 GOP votes joining with the 214 Democrats, and is actually whipping for a massive 2/3 majority as a show of bipartisan solidarity.

Trumpelforeskin’s bailout in this situation has always been to let the traiterous peasants in the House pass the bill to cover their own asses, and then let the GOP Senate vote to block cloture so the bill dies there. But with the sudden, total collapse of the GOP House, and the number of GOP Senators running who are too close for comfort, it has become clear that the Senate will have the votes to pass the bill. Meaning at least 13 GOP Senators will vote to defy El Pendejo President, and the head counters are predicting that there may well be a veto proof vote of at least 67 Senators. If that happens, a Trump veto on the bill to hide his perversions is useless.
